Getting ready to swap back over to an auto tranny from my 435. I recently twin sticked the 205 on the 435. When I swap in the auto can I just swap t-cases or is the input diffrent??

So you want to swap to the C6, but keep the same t-case because its twin sticked? Should'nt have a problem, the 205 will bolt behind a C6 or NP435.

Slim is the T-case a short tail shaft the was mated to a NP-203 or was it originally mated to a NP-205? Either way it can be done but if it was mated with a NP-203 you will have to shave the corner of the pan a little to clear the front CV joint.;)
